Karoline Leavitt, the White House Press Secretary, has joyfully announced that she is expecting a baby girl.

The 28-year-old and her husband, Nick Riccio, who is 59, are set to welcome their second child in May 2026. Their first child, a son named Niko, joined their family in July 2024.

Leavitt shared the delightful news on Instagram, describing their upcoming addition as “the greatest Christmas gift we could ever ask for.”

“My husband and I are thrilled to expand our family and eagerly anticipate our son stepping into his new role as a big brother,” Leavitt expressed. “I am deeply thankful to God for the blessing of motherhood, which I truly consider the closest experience to Heaven on Earth.”

In her heartfelt post, Leavitt also extended her gratitude to President Trump, noting that he and Chief of Staff Susie Wiles have nurtured “a pro-family atmosphere in the White House.”

She wrapped up her message with enthusiasm for the future, stating, “2026 is going to be an incredible year, and I’m thrilled to embrace being a girl mom.”

Leavitt’s social media post brought a wave of well-wishers, however some critics used the moment to insult Leavitt and her family with vile comments.

Since becoming the face of the White House this year, Leavitt’s marriage to her husband Nick, a real estate developer, has raised questions due to their 32 year age gap. 

In March, Leavitt admitted they have a ‘very atypical love story’, and said they first met when she ran for congress in New Hampshire in 2022, a race which she lost. 

‘A mutual friend of ours hosted an event at a restaurant that he owns up in New Hampshire and invited my husband,’ Leavitt told Megyn Kelly at the time. 

‘I was speaking. We met and we were acquainted as friends. And then we fell in love.’

When The Megyn Kelly Show host asked if there had been any thought in her mind of ‘I can’t date him, he’s 59 and I’m 27?’, Karoline confirmed that she had dealt with initials doubts about how the 32-year age gap would impact the relationship.

‘Yes, of course. I mean it’s a very atypical love story but he’s incredible,’ she gushed. ‘He is my greatest supporter, he’s my best friend and he’s my rock.’

The political aide continued: ‘He’s built a very successful business himself so now he’s fully supportive of me building my success in my career.

‘He’s the father of my child and he’s the best dad I could ever ask for. And he is so supportive, especially during a very chaotic period of life.’

Last month, Leavitt told the Daily Mail in an exclusive interview that her marriage had been put under strain by the demands of being the White House press secretary. 

She joked that she had PTSD around making plans for date nights with her husband because of how frequently she has to cancel them, and said she now ‘just doesn’t’ try to make the plans. 

‘We just roll with it. If there’s a night where I happen to become free, then we take full advantage of that as a family,’ she said. 

‘Definitely, it’s very difficult to make plans in this job,’ she continued. ‘My husband and I had three different mini weekend getaway vacations this summer. All three got canceled due to foreign policy events.’
